Starting Your data analysis Career in Bloomfield

In terms of employment opportunities, various organizations in Bloomfield hire new graduates within the data analytics landscape. Notable tech firms, consulting companies, and even finance-related businesses recognize the value of fresh talent, often seeking candidates who bring not just theoretical knowledge but also practical skills in programming languages like Python and SQL. Credentials such as a Master's degree in a quantitative field can markedly enhance starting pay; however, practical experience like internships, Kaggle competitions, or open-source projects may prove equally beneficial, especially when vying for positions in competitive firms. Over the first one to three years, newcomers should be ready for realistic salary growth, aligning their expectations with the industry standard. While entry-level roles typically feature lower initial compensation, pathways into machine learning engineering and data science present growth potential that can escalate significantly, particularly as these professionals aim towards future positions where total compensation in the higher ranges becomes attainable.
